Yes, there are coaching programs for MBA entrance exams that offer one-on-one mentoring. These programs provide personalized attention and tailored guidance to individual students. Here's how one-on-one mentoring is typically conducted: Personalized Study Plans: Tutors work closely with students to create a customized study plan that aligns with their specific strengths, weaknesses, and learning style. Focused Attention: With one-on-one mentoring, the tutor's attention is solely dedicated to the individual student. This allows for a deep understanding of the student's needs and challenges. Targeted Problem Solving: Tutors address specific difficulties the student faces in various subjects or sections of the MBA entrance exam. They provide detailed explanations and strategies to overcome these challenges. Continuous Assessment: Progress is closely monitored through regular assessments, allowing the tutor to adapt the study plan as needed and track the student's improvement over time. Flexibility in Learning Pace: One-on-one mentoring allows the student to learn at their own pace, ensuring that they thoroughly grasp concepts before moving on to the next topic. Clarification of Doubts: Students can freely ask questions and seek clarification on any topic, ensuring that they have a clear understanding of the material. Emphasis on Weak Areas: Tutors place particular focus on strengthening the student's weaker areas, providing additional resources and practice to bolster their confidence. Mental and Emotional Support: In addition to academic guidance, one-on-one mentors often provide emotional support and motivation, helping students overcome any anxiety or self-doubt they may face. Individualized Feedback: Tutors offer specific and constructive feedback on the student's performance in practice tests, assignments, and mock exams. Preparation for Interviews and Group Discussions: For the interview and group exercise rounds, one-on-one mentors can provide tailored coaching to enhance the student's communication and presentation skills. What is MAT? MAT stands for Management Aptitude Test. It is a standardized management entrance test conducted by AIMA (All India Management Association) to help B-schools filter out suitable students for management programs. In 2003, the test had been approved as a national level test by Govt. of India, Ministry of HRD....
